Registry location: Computer\H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\NetDocuments\ndMail\Folder Mapping
OR
Computer\H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\Software\NetDocuments\ndMail\Folder Mapping
Note: Settings on administration level prevail over user-level settings.
Registry Names |
Value: Meaning |
AddMailSyncNetDocumentsCategory |
True: Add Filed to ND category to emails while filing to NetDocuments (default) False: Does not add a category to emails while filing to NetDocuments |
AddToRecent |
True: Add filed emails to the recent items in the NetDocuments (default) False: Do not add filed emails to the recent items in the NetDocuments |
AutoResync |
0: Emails are not resynced in mapped folders when users start Outlook (default) 1: All emails not copied previously are resynced in all user's mapped folders after Outlook start and the value is reset to 0 after that startup 2: All emails are resynced in all user's mapped folders after Outlook start and the value is reset to 0 after that startup 3: All emails not copied previously are resynced in all user's mapped folders after Outlook start and will keep the value set to 3 after that start so that it resyncs on every Outlook startup (instead of just one) 4: Users get a prompt after Outlook start to resync all of their mapped folders. They can sync all items or just sync items that were not previously copied to NetDocuments. Then, the value is reset back to 0 The feature is disabled by default |
ContainerCheck |
String to check folder or workspace when mapping Outlook folder to NetDocuments folders. Empty by default |
CopyExistingEmails |
Allows administrators to set the default values for the Copy pre-existing emails too check box when mapping a folder or to remove the option True: Select the check box by default for all new mappings (default) False: Clear the check box by default for all new mappings HideAndTrue: Hide the check box and always copy pre-existing emails in the mapped folder HideAndFalse: Hide the check box and never copy pre-existing emails in the mapped folder |
DBtblQueueCreateDate |
Date (dd/mm/yyyy): Dates on which tblQueue table was created in the DB. The latest date is added to the left. No default value. The value is automatically filled when the table is created. |
DelegateFiling |
Enables mapping folders in a delegated or shared mailbox. True: Map a folder in a mailbox owned by another user if you have the appropriate delegate/shared access to it (default) False: Map a folder in your own mailbox only (default) |
DisplayNotificationsBalloon |
True - Displays error messages in the notification area (default) |
EnableLogging |
True: Enable logging False: Disable logging (default) |
ExcludedFilingTypes |
Disable filing for specified Outlook items in Predictive Filing. For possible values, see Item Types & Message Classes. Empty by default. |
FolderCustomIcon |
True: Show custom folder icons in Outlook for your users' mapped folders. False: Do not load custom folder icons. The default is no value which behaves the same as False. This registry setting is only available in HKCU. Note: Custom folder icons can slow down Outlook startup in some environments. |
FolderSuffix |
String value. You can add your own custom tag to the end of names of folders that are linked to NetDocuments. When empty, uses default (nd) value. |
FolderSuffixAdd |
True: Add/Remove (nd) customized tag to the end of folder names linked/unlinked to NetDocuments (default) False: Does not add/remove (nd) customized tag to the end of folder names linked/unlinked to NetDocuments |
ForceMapOnFolderCreate |
0: Do not force users to map new Outlook folders 1: Force users to map new Outlook folders after creation (default) |
LatestVersionUpgraded |
Number: <Software Major Version number>.0 1.0 by default |
MappingMode |
0: File emails in mapped folders (default) 1: A third-party such as Verqu can control the filing of the items in mapped folders and ndMail will only control the mapping relationship but not the filing itself for those mapped folders |
NotificationsBalloonRepeatTime |
Determine the time interval (in minutes) for the error message to appear Values: Any integer value. The default is 1. 0 shows messages about all failed emails |
PreSetupID |
0032 (default) |
PromptIntervalOnFolderCreate |
Note: This registry is only for users who have Outlook open on multiple computers and are using PromptOnFolderCreate registry set to True. Values: Any integer value. The default is 0. Determine the amount of time difference (in seconds) between the folder creation time and the folder modification time. On the computer where the folder was created, these two values will be the same. On another computer, there will be some amount of time difference between the two depending on how quickly Exchange/Outlook creates that new folder on the second computer. When set to 0, the user is only prompted to map the folder on the first computer where the folder is created if multiple machines are actively running Outlook. If prompting on all machines is desired, a recommended value is 60, in which 60 seconds account for Exchange/Outlook delay in creating that new folder and would, therefore, prompt the user on all computers to map the folder. |
PromptOnFolderCreate |
True: Prompt users to map new Outlook folders to NetDocuments (default) False: Disable the automatic prompt to map a newly created Outlook folder to NetDocuments |
SearchEmailUsingUTC |
True: When a new folder is added, search an email in NetDocuments using UTC Date (default) False: When a new folder is added, do not search an email in NetDocuments using UTC Date |
SecondaryQueueInterval |
Determine the time interval (in seconds) when the secondary queue is checked after the main queue finishes processing. Values: Any integer value. The default is 60. |
UploadMethod |
1: Use the same upload process as ndOffice (direct upload); this is the method used by Folder Mapping versions which shipped with ndMail 1.0 and 1.1. Messages are filed directly from Outlook and are stored as .msg files 2 (default): Use the same Exchange-based filing process as predictive filing and allow the same Access options, including the Participants option. Messages are filed from Exchange and are stored as .eml files |
